## Ownership

This repo contains Relaybeck, the chat bot that reports deploy status to internal channels. Scope: read-only access to the deploy ledger, posts summaries, no mutation paths. Secrets are injected at runtime from the vault sidecar; nothing is stored in-repo. Audit logs for every bot query are retained 90 days. For the security review, all access questions, token rotation requests, and incident escalations for Relaybeck go through a single accountable owner, named below.

signatory, fahag-bawep: Weneth Belwyn Kasath Ulaeth

## TKT-4471: Signature check failing on thumbnail queue artifacts

The Mothlight thumbnail generation queue rejects the 5.2 worker image — signature verification fails at pull time on every Dunmere node. Cause: the release was signed with the retired January key after rotation. Blocking tonight's deploy. Fix: re-sign the image and the queue config bundle, then re-push. For the re-sign, use the current deploy key, which follows.

release key, kawip-hafop: bky3_mxv

Flagging for the weekly sync: the Gustline weather-alert fan-out has drifted again. Prod is fanning out to three regions while the repo says five, so folks in the two missing regions got zero severe-weather pushes last Thursday. Looks like someone patched prod during the squall-season crunch and never committed it. The intended fan-out settings are as follows.

service settings:
FRAMIR_LOG_LEVEL=debug
FRAMIR_METRICS_HOST=metrics.framir.tolvaqcorp.corp
FRAMIR_POOL_SIZE=16